How to please your boss

To please your boss is more than showing up to work on time, dressing professionally for your position and doing your work. Those are requirements to keep your job. Going over and beyond the minimum standards is what makes you shine in the eyes of your boss.

Make their life easier. If there is something that you can do for them, ask to assist them. Go to meetings and take notes, write conference reports for them.

Think ahead. Sometimes it's more difficult to think past the week or the day, but if there is a meeting in two weeks, help prepare for it so that they have less to do.

It sounds simple, but before you leave, always ask if there is anything else you can help them with. Bosses appreciate that and notice when someone is willing to step up to the plate.

Carefully check and recheck your work. Bosses shouldn't be checking for spelling errors or miscalculations, those should all be correct.

If you have questions, ask. They know you won't know everything and like to give their point of view.

If you do something wrong, make sure it's the only time it happens. Forget to set up a meeting? Do it earlier next time. Misspellings? Spell check it twice, print it off and read it word-for-word. Miscalculations? Use a calculator (o excel who adds stuff for you) and if necessary have someone else look at it.

A boss should be able to rely on you and know that you are doing your job and helping get things done, quick and correct.
